Zimbabwe: Robison, Craven Win Cabs Mixed Bowls Pairs Competition

ROBBIE Robison and Kerry Craven were crowned the overall winners of the CABS mixed bowls pairs competition, which finally came to an end this week after five weeks of competition. Tom Craven and Cora Howard-William were the runners-up and third place went to Ritchie Hayden and Caro McDonnell.

Colin and Debbie Robertson finished fourth place while Plier de Villiers and Barbra Robertson were fifth.

The knockout tournament was won by Tony Havercroft and Jenny Dykes who beat the challenge of Alistair Campbell and Caroline Redman in the final.

Colleen Beatie and Dolf Landman took the bronze while Dave and Avril Muirhead were fourth.

The players paid tribute to CABS for their sponsorship.
